Beacon of Light to hold outreach event

Freedom New Mexico The Beacon of Light will hold a “One in a Million” outreach event 9 a.m. to 5 p.m. Saturday at 1300 Thornton St. The free event includes tours of Beacon of Light homes, and performances from two gospel groups, PreOrdained and Two for God. Information: 763-9510.

Tom Udall announces new outreach through social media

WASHINGTON – U.S. Senator Tom Udall, D-N.M. today launched his official presence on the social media platforms Facebook, Twitter, YouTube and Flickr. Udall’s outreach on social media will provide constituents with the opportunity to engage in a two-way dialogue with his office and stay up-to-date on legislation in Washington and upcoming events in New Mexico.
